A survey based on oral complications in COVID recovered patients: a questionnaire based original research study
Journal of Cardiovascular Disease Research ; 12(4):829-839, 2021.
Article in English | CAB Abstracts | ID: covidwho-1365963
ABSTRACT

Background:

The world face an unprecedented situation in Health services due to global COVID-19 outbreak. COVID-19 therapies and multi-drug treatment have some indirect complexities, COVID-19 disease aggravate some oral complications, particularly those with autoimmune diseases, people with compromised immune system or are on long-term pharmacotherapy.

Methodology:

A total of 432 Covid recovered patients were selected from last 5 months. A questionnaire survey and patient interview was done to determine the suitability of subjects for the study.
